SR. PROPULSION ANALYST, CHAMBER AND NOZZLE (RAPTOR)

Raptor Structural Analysts ensure that the world's most advanced rocket engine is capable of withstanding extreme pressures, temperatures, vibrations, accelerations, and aerodynamic loading from liftoff to landing. These engineers have a keen eye for detail and complex physics that enable successful performance of Starship's engines. If you possess an affinity for physics, structural mechanics, advanced computing, and unraveling intricate challenges while working with engine hardware, this Chamber and Nozzle focused role may be for you!

Responsibilities
  • Conduct, document, and present static, thermal, dynamic, and fatigue/fracture analyses for Raptor Chamber and Nozzle through Finite Element Analysis (FEA) and first principles to ensure performance requirements are met
  • Output requirements and capabilities for assemblies for all phases of flight
  • Collaborate in driving necessary analyses throughout engine component design cycles
  • Ensure model predictions are grounded in reality through a practical hands-on approach
  • Work closely with hardware and test teams to drive model anchoring and design improvements
  • Mentor less experienced engineers on analysis best practices
Basic Qualifications
  • Bachelor's degree in an engineering discipline or Physics
  • 5+ years of professional experience in a structural analysis field
Preferred Skills And Experience
  • Master's degree in mechanical engineering, aerospace engineering, materials engineering, or physics
  • Proficient in statics, mechanics of materials, fatigue, dynamics, and/or heat transfer
  • Experience with FEA setup and post-processing
  • Able to perform hand-calculations to validate and improve models
  • Hands-on experience with rocket engines/motors, automotive engine design, or similar complex fluid and structural systems
  • Excellent interpersonal and communication skills
  • Able to deliver on tight schedules
